The Ultimate Guide to Understanding and Mastering SEO: Tips, Tricks, and Strategies
Search engine optimization (SEO) is a critical component of digital marketing that can significantly boost your online presence and drive more traffic to your website. This comprehensive guide will walk you through the essential aspects of mastering SEO, providing you with actionable tips and strategies to improve your search rankings.
Understanding the Basics of SEO
SEO is about optimizing content on your website to make it more relevant and useful for users, and thereby increasing its visibility in search engine results. It involves a variety of techniques that focus on improving organic (non-paid) search engine rankings, including keywords, backlinks, technical optimization, and user experience.
The Importance of Keyword Research
Keywords are the foundation of any successful SEO strategy. Identifying the right keywords can help you target the audience most likely to engage with your content. Use tools like Google Analytics, SEMrush, or Ahrefs to conduct thorough keyword research and find relevant terms that match your business goals.
Optimizing Your On-Page Elements
On-page SEO refers to optimizing individual web pages of a website to improve their visibility in search engine results. Key elements include:
- Title Tags & Meta Descriptions: Ensure these are compelling, descriptive, and include relevant keywords.
- Header Tags (H1, H2, etc.): Use them to break up content into sections and include targeted keywords naturally.
- URL Structure: Make sure URLs are clean, readable, and include relevant keywords where appropriate.
- Image Alt Text: Use descriptive alt tags for images to improve accessibility and SEO value.
Building Quality Backlinks
A backlink is a link from another website directing traffic back to your site. High-quality backlinks are crucial for improving your domain authority and search engine rankings. Focus on:
- Blogging Regularly: Create engaging content that other websites will want to link to.
- Guest Posting: Write guest posts for reputable websites in your niche, including a link back to your site.
- Partnerships and Collaborations: Partner with other businesses or influencers for mutual promotion.
Technical SEO: The Often Overlooked Component
Tech-savvy SEO involves optimizing the technical aspects of a website to make it more accessible, user-friendly, and performant. Key areas include:
- Fast Loading Times: Optimize images, use caching, and choose a reliable hosting provider.
- Mobility and Responsiveness: Ensure your site is fully responsive across all devices.
- Sitemap & XML Sitemap: Create and submit sitemaps to help search engines crawl your pages effectively.
- HTTPS Security: Use HTTPS to secure data transmission, improving user trust and search engine favorability.
User Experience (UX) Matters Too!
A positive user experience is crucial for both users and search engines. Focus on:
- Intuitive Navigation: Make your site easy to navigate with clear menus and categories.
- Educational Content: Provide value through informative articles, guides, or tutorials related to your business.
- Contact Information & Support: Include easy-to-find contact details and customer support options.
Monitoring Your Progress with Analytics Tools
To ensure continuous improvement in your SEO efforts, use analytics tools like Google Search Console and Google Analytics. These tools provide valuable insights into:
- Keyword Performance: Track which keywords are driving the most traffic.
- User Behavior on Your Site: Analyze how users interact with your content and optimize based on their behaviors.
- Technical Issues: Identify and fix any technical problems that may be hindering performance.
The Future of SEO: Trends to Watch
The world of SEO is constantly evolving. Stay ahead by keeping an eye on emerging trends, such as:
- E-A-T (Expertise, Authoritativeness, Trustworthiness): Search engines are increasingly prioritizing websites that demonstrate these qualities.
- Social Signals: Social media engagement can positively impact SEO, so maintain an active presence on relevant platforms.
- Mobile-First Indexing: Ensure your website is fully optimized for mobile devices as this is the default indexing method used by Google.
Mastering SEO requires a combination of technical know-how, strategic planning, and ongoing optimization. By following these tips and staying informed about industry trends, you can significantly enhance your online presence and drive more targeted traffic to your site.
Frequently Asked Questions (FAQs)
- Q: Can SEO help me rank for all my keywords?
- A: It’s challenging to rank for every keyword, especially highly competitive ones. Focus on a few high-value keywords and optimize your content accordingly.
- Q: How long does it take to see results from SEO efforts?
- A: Results can vary but generally, you should start seeing some improvement within 3-6 months of consistent optimization. Patience is key!
- Q: Can I outsource my SEO efforts?
- A: Yes, many businesses choose to outsource their SEO needs to professionals who can provide specialized expertise and resources.
By implementing these strategies and continuously refining your approach, you’ll be well on your way to achieving top search engine rankings and driving substantial traffic to your website. Happy optimizing!